Global X MLP & Energy Infrastructure ETF

303 hedge funds and large institutions have $1.81B invested in Global X MLP & Energy Infrastructure ETF in 2025 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 41 funds opening new positions, 115 increasing their positions, 95 reducing their positions, and 35 closing their positions.
